The seas of Erdrea are a collective region in Dragon Quest XI. As with most oceans in the Dragon Quest series, they require a ship to explore; and random encounters are possible.

As they are more expansive than previous oceans in the series, the seas of Erdrea are divided into discrete zones. However, the bestiary is shared across zones and resets according to the storyline arc in which the player is situated.

Vortices of light

Mermaids have placed vortices of light at certain locations throughout the region, which can transport the Salty Stallion through undersea tunnels when Lorelei's harp is played.
